Time for TDs to stand up for their rural roots over Dog Breeding Bill

Following the dramatic happenings in the Dail on Tuesday evening and the subsequent fall-out, the Government will hardly be looking forward to the vote on the Dog Breeding Establishment Bill next week.

It is true to say that this Bill has taken on even added importance in light of the pressure which the Government came under for the Stag Hunting amendment.

It is now to be hoped that Taoiseach Brian Cowen is able to convince (or force) his Green partner John Gormley to either delete Greyhounds from the Bill or, failing that, to modify it sufficiently to placate the baying greyhound industry.
